When it comes to finding iOS developers for your projects, there are several avenues you can explore. One effective strategy is to leverage online platforms and job boards specialized in IT and software development. Websites like Upwork, Freelancer, and Toptal offer access to a vast pool of talented developers from around the world. You can post your project requirements, review proposals from interested candidates, and choose the best fit for your needs.
Networking within the tech community is another valuable approach to finding iOS developers. Attend industry events, conferences, and meetups to connect with professionals in the field. Building relationships with other developers, project managers, and tech enthusiasts can lead to valuable referrals and recommendations. Additionally, joining online forums, such as Stack Overflow or GitHub, can help you discover talented developers and engage with them in discussions related to iOS development.
Furthermore, consider partnering with tech recruitment agencies that specialize in sourcing IT talent. These agencies have access to a vast network of developers with varying skill sets and experience levels. By outlining your project requirements and desired qualifications, you can rely on the expertise of recruitment professionals to find the right iOS developers for your team.
Another effective way to find iOS developers for your projects is to explore social media platforms like LinkedIn. Create a detailed job posting highlighting the key responsibilities, required skills, and project specifics. Utilize relevant hashtags and groups to reach a broader audience of iOS developers who may be interested in collaborating on your projects.
Moreover, don’t underestimate the power of referrals from colleagues, friends, and industry peers. Reach out to your professional network and inquire about any recommendations for iOS developers they have worked with or know personally. Personal referrals can provide insights into a developer’s work ethic, communication style, and technical abilities, helping you make informed hiring decisions.
